It covers third-party bodily injury and property damage your business causes, plus related legal defense and certain advertising injury claims. It is the base layer most businesses are expected to carry.
General liability covers physical injury and property damage. Professional liability, also called errors and omissions, covers financial loss a client claims your advice or service caused. Many service businesses need both.
An umbrella adds a layer of protection above your other liability limits. If a single claim could exceed your general liability limit, an umbrella is an affordable way to extend that protection.

No. Employee work-related injuries are generally handled by workers' compensation. General liability is designed mainly for injuries or property damage involving customers, vendors, and other third parties.
Not automatically. Your policy may exclude subcontractor work or require certificates and specific contract terms. We review how you use subcontractors and help structure coverage around that exposure.
